1000s of Argentine police officers protest against pay cuts [1]
Press TV - 10/4/12
Thousands of police officers have taken to the streets across Argentina in protest at pay cuts.
On Wednesday, protesting police officers marched through the streets of the capital Buenos Aires, waving their salary bills and chanting slogans such as “Nobody touches our pay,” AFP reported.
Similar demonstrations were also reported in other cities of the South American country, including Rosario and Comodoro Rivadavia.
Officials say the pay cuts, which are between 30 to 60 percent, are an administrative mistake and that the officers will receive their missing pay.
